Tracing words activities for ages 4-7 play a critical role in early literacy development, making them essential for parents and teachers alike. These activities encourage children to develop fine motor skills as they practice writing letters and words, which is foundational for writing fluency. Tracing helps young learners to visually connect letters with their corresponding sounds, enhancing phonemic awareness—a key aspect of reading readiness.
Moreover, engaging with tracing activities nurtures focus and concentration. As children concentrate on forming letters correctly, they build their attention span and develop discipline in their learning process. This sets the groundwork for future educational endeavors.
Additionally, tracing words can instill a sense of accomplishment and confidence in children. Seeing their progress as they improve their tracing skills can motivate them and foster a positive attitude towards learning. For parents, integrating tracing activities into daily routines can spark discussions around language and vocabulary, enriching their child's understanding of words and communication.
In summary, tracing words supports essential literacy skills, fine motor development, and instills confidence, making it a valuable tool in early childhood education that parents and teachers should actively promote.
